HCSC provides health insurance services across five states: Illinois, Montana, New Mexico, Oklahoma, and Texas. The company offers a variety of health insurance plans designed for individuals, families, and businesses, ensuring that different healthcare needs are met. HCSC generates revenue through premiums paid by its members and focuses on delivering quality care. The company also invests in health and wellness programs aimed at reducing healthcare costs and improving the health outcomes of its members. With nearly 100 years of experience, HCSC distinguishes itself from competitors by its commitment to compassion and a focus on innovative solutions that empower people to lead healthier lives.
